Local Area

Stowting CEP School lies within the stunning Kent Downs, an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ty about 12 miles by car east of Ashford in Kent, South East England. It is close to Canterbury (12 miles drive) and Folkestone (10 miles drive) and has easy access to the M20. From Ashford International it’s only 40 minutes to get into London St Pancras by the high-speed rail and about 3 hours to get to Paris via the Eurostar. 

Stowting village is scattered in the chalk hills of the North Downs, beside the Roman road of Stone Street and traversed by the Pilgrim’s Way to Canterbury. The hamlets of Stowting Common and Lymbridge Green to the north of the village centre, which are also part of the community. There are the remains of a castle mound from a Norman Motte-and-Bailey castle. 
There is a pub in the village, The Tiger Inn, dating to the 1600s. Stowting Cricket Club is located near the school and church. There is a village hall- The Peace Rooms- also a short distance from the school. 
Many fine walks can be enjoyed on footpaths around Stowting, with the North Downs Way running through the village.
